Strategic Placement and Visual Hierarchy
Understanding where to place this asset is crucial for maintaining visual hierarchy. The Whimsical Santa Claus with Reindeer PNG shines in large layout areas where it can breathe. It works exceptionally well as a central focal point on flyers, invitations, and poster designs. However, designers must be cautious when using it in crowded layouts. Because the illustration has intricate details in the reindeer’s antlers and Santa’s attire, shrinking it too much can cause visual noise.
I found that it performs best when given ample white space. In minimalist branding, it should be used sparingly, perhaps as a subtle watermark or a small icon rather than a dominant feature. For professional corporate materials, this asset might feel too casual, so it is best reserved for consumer-facing campaigns where personality is prioritized over strict formality.
Readability and Brand Consistency
One concern with detailed illustrations is how they affect readability. When pairing this PNG with text, I recommend using clean sans serif fonts or elegant script fonts that do not compete with the illustration’s lines. A heavy display font might clash with the whimsical style, whereas a handwritten font can complement it nicely. Always ensure there is sufficient contrast between the image and the background to maintain professionalism and visual trust.
Technical Checks for Professional Use
Before delivering any final files to a client, I run through a strict checklist. Here are my practical designer notes for anyone considering this digital product for commercial use:
- Test Contrast: Preview the image on both light and dark backgrounds. While PNGs support transparency, ensure the colors pop against your specific brand palette.
- Scale Testing: Resize the asset to thumbnail size and full-page size. Check for pixelation at larger scales and loss of detail at smaller sizes.
- File Format Verification: Confirm you are using the high-resolution PNG file for print. If you need scalability for large-format printing, check if a vector version or SVG design is available in the design bundle.
- Licensing Review: Always verify the commercial license terms. Ensure the asset is cleared for use in print-on-demand products, digital ads, and physical merchandise.
- Mockup Integration: Place the image on real product mockups, such as mugs or packaging, to see how it interacts with physical textures and lighting.
